    True or false?

    You can be arrested and fined for carry long gun in Maryland in the open.

    True or false?
    You’ll need a carry permit to carry a 16in keltec sub2000.

    I was told “true” for both questions I asked at a local gun store
     

    Doctor_M

    Certified Mad Scientist
    MDS Supporter
    It is legal to open carry a long gun in MD, but you can be arrested for other things like disturbing the peace.

    Theoretically, you do not need a permit to open carry a Keltec Sub2k. But that doesn't mean you won't be made an example of either.

    You cannot carry a loaded long gun of any sort in a vehicle in MD, even with a permit. Unloaded is OK (per state law) but there may be jurisdictions where that is illegal.

    Baltimore City has a long gun ordinance.

    A MD W&C permit will not change how you are treated carrying a long gun

    Your Question #2 is simple .

    Wherever otherwise Legal ( and/ or Wise & Prudent) to carry a slung long gun , a Handgun permit is unneeded and irrelevant.

    In addition to the above referenced Grandfathered local ordnances, long guns are still subject to laws and rules about where firearms generally are prohibited .

    Even where Legal , walking around with slung long gun has a predictable high likelihood in most areas of making an intimate acquaintance with the Men and Women of Law Enforcement. Even if not ultimately charged with anything, it will be chunks of time from your life you won't get back .
